Frontiersman is a fictional character portrayed by Shannon Hearn in the TV series Once Upon a Time.
They appear in 1 episodes out of a total of 156 aired
Episodes1
An Untold Story
episode S5.E23 may 2016Regina and Emma set out to find Henry before Gold does. Meanwhile Snow, David, Hook, and Zelena are imprisoned.